Greek Salmon And Seafood Skewers
Total Time: 23 mins
Preparation Time: 15 mins
Cook Time: 8 mins
Ingredients
- Servings: 4
- 1/4 cup olive oil
- 2 garlic cloves, finely chopped
- 2 teaspoons fresh thyme, chopped
- 1/4 teaspoon salt
- 1/4 teaspoon fresh black pepper
- 1/4 teaspoon dried marjoram (or oregano)
- 2 salmon fillets, without skin, cut in 1 inch cubes (6 ounces each)
- 1/2 green bell pepper, cut in 1 inch cubes
- 8 large shrimp, shelled and deveined
- 6 ounces scallops
- lemon, quarters
Recipe
- 1 in a large glass dish not too deep, mix oil, garlic, thyme, salt, pepper and marjoram.
- 2 add salmon, bell pepper, shrimp and scallops and mix to coat well.
- 3 cover the dish with saran wrap and let marinate 15 to 30 minutes in the fridge.
- 4 on 8 metal skewers or 8 wood skewers previously soaked in water, thread salmon cubes alternating with the bell pepper, shrimps and scallops.
- 5 set the barbecue to medium heat.
- 6 put seafood skewers on an oiled grill of the bbq and close the cover.
- 7 cook 6 to 8 minutes or until salmon flakes easily with a fork (flip the skewers at mid-cooking and baste with marinade).
- 8 serve the skewers with lemon quarters.
